Souper Easy Chicken and Rice Soup

I took ideas from several recipes and came up with this. It was really easy and my family really enjoyed it, especially my sick DH. Show more

Ready In: 55 mins

Serves: 6

Ingredients

  • 12 cup  diced onion
  • 1  cup celery
  • 1  cup carrot
  • 12 cup  frozen peas
  • 5 (4 ounce)  chicken breast tenders (approximately 4 oz each)
  • 1  cup rice
  • 10  bouillon cubes
  • 10  cups water
  • 1  teaspoon thyme
  • 1  tablespoon butter
  •  salt and pepper

Directions

  1. Saute onion and celery in butter for one minute.
  2. Add water, bouillon, peas, chicken, carrots and thyme and bring to a boil.
  3. Add rice and let simmer for 30-45 minutes until rice and all veggies are tender.
  4. Remove chicken and chop into bite size pieces. Stir back into soup.
